Free blues music festival set for downtown San Jose in August

August 19, 2025
Free blues music festival set for downtown San Jose in August

The Little Village Foundation is throwing a blues music party in downtown San Jose.

And it’s free — which is a ticket price we can really get behind in this (or, really, any other) economy.

Little Village’s Big Easy Block Party & Beer Fest, which highlights mostly blues artists signed to the Santa Barbara County-based Little Village label, is set for Aug. 30. It runs 11 a.m.-8 p.m. in the Little Italy business district, which is located near SAP Center on West Saint John Street.

The lineup for the festival includes Rick Estrin & the Night Cats with Kyle Rowland, Chris Cain with Maurice Tani, D.K. Harrell with Greaseland All-Stars, Alabama Mike with Nia Cephas, All Things Swamp, Aki Kumar Band, Mighty Mike Schermer Band, John Blues Boyd and Marina Crouse.

There are will also be more than 40 beers to taste. (We highly recommend not trying to taste all of them.)
